"April honey I'm about to run to the market to buy some fresh fruits and vegetables" her mother called from outside her bedroom door.

"OK mom" she called back.

Just as she expected her mother opened her door and walked in. She turned away from her window to smile at her mother.

"I was hoping you would come with me" said Maggie

"I'm not really feeling up to it mom" she said honestly.

"Sweetheart its been over three months. You only come out of your room to shower and eat. You haven't been out of the house unless it's to go for checkups. That's not healthy for you or the baby" Maggie complained

"Fine OK. I'll just change into something cooler I'm feeling a bit warm in this outfit" April replied

"Your cute spring dress with the sunflower print would be a good choice" said Maggie

"OK thanks mom" she replied. She reached into her closet and took the dress off the hanger and  quickly changed.

Maggie gave her a beaming smile as they headed down the stairs and out to the van.

"Your hair needs a touch up and mine needs a trim. Let's stop at the salon and see if Lexy can fit us in" said Maggie

"Leave it to you to make this into girl's day out the first day I agree to go out with you" April replied

"I'll make use of the time while I have it with you. The next day I ask you might say no" said Maggie sending her a wink.

April smiled and shook her head. She knows her mom is right. Staying locked up in the house wasn't good for her or her baby. She placed her hand over her growing baby bump and sighed. Its been over three months since she moved back home. For the first three weeks Johnathan called everyday, day and night and she rejected his call every single time. The second month she had changed her number and stop using her email address. She hasn't heard from him since.

Occasionally when she started missing him she would go downstairs when everyone was asleep and search for the newspaper. To her surprise there hasn't been a single photo of him. She would use the payphone outside the doctors office to call Hailey but she kept the calls short.

"You're thinking about him again aren't you?" Asked Maggie

April tried  to smile but failed miserably.

"You know you have to tell him he's going to be a father right? Despite what's happened between you two your baby does deserve to have a father" said Maggie

"I know mom. I just don't know how to coparent with the man I'm in love with but don't want to be with" April replied

"OK one thing at a time. Let's go get our hair done"

April and her mother walked into the salon and greeted the other local women that are there for their appointments.

"So April do you know what you'll be having yet?" Asked Lexy

"No not yet I'm only fourteen weeks into my pregnancy. I still have a little time left to wait before I can know for sure" April replied

"You're positively glowing. Pregnancy suites you" another woman piped in.

"Thanks ladies" she replied

After getting her hair recolored she sat under the dryer while looking through a magazine. She came up on a picture of Johnathan at the mayor's ball.  Her heart skipped a beat and she felt her eyes tear up. She ran a finger over his face and the tears spilled over.

"Are you alright honey?" Asked Maggie as she reached out and help April's hand.

"Yea. Just these pregnancy hormones" April replied wiping her tears away with her finger.

"Maybe that's it. Or its a natural reaction to seeing that picture you're trying to hide from me" said Maggie taking the magazine that April had quickly closed.

"I just didn't expect to see his picture that's all." April replied

"I know. And believe me if your father had a say in this he would have hidden that magazine. The same way he goes through the newspaper every morning and remove the pages with Jonathan's picture" said Maggie sending her a sympathetic smile.

"Dad does that?" April asked

"Yes. We knew you wouldn't talk to Johnathan but you're in love with him honey. Naturally you'd still try to check up on him. We hear you sneaking down at night to go get the paper" Maggie replied

"Mom" said April covering her mother's hand in hers.

"You'll get through this honey. Now come on let Lexy comb out your curls so we can go"

They left the hair solan and went to the local market. While helping her mother to pick up fruits and vegetables she ran into an old friend from highschool.

"Dave! I haven't seen you since I left for college" said April giving him a hug.

"I know. Its so good to see you. I heard you were home but not taking visitors" he replied sending Maggie a smile.

"Mom I should have known you has something up your sleeves" said April smiling at her mother.

"I had to do something to get you out of the house." Maggie replied

"You look amazing though April. You have to come have lunch with me. And don't worry Mrs. Edwards I'll take good care of them" said Dave looking from April to her stomach.

"Well I guess I have no choice in this. So let's go" said April

Dave took her hand saying he was making sure she doesn't slip on the fruits and vegetables that had fallen on the ground and got crushed. They walked to one of her favorite restaurants a block over talking catching up about their lives. April noticed he didn't ask anything about the baby or the father and she was sure her mother had adviced him against it.

"So before we go in I need to warn you. A bunch of other people from highschool are waiting inside. You ready?" He asked

"Yea let's do this" April replied

Dave reaches out and pulled her into a hug. She hugged him back and smiled realizing being home was exactly what she needed. She opened her eyes and gasped when she saw Johnathan come out of the hotel next door and stood staring at her. She pulled away from Dave and she saw the minute Jonathan's stare dropped to her stomach. Instinctively she put her over her stomach and Dave put his hand around her and pulled her to him. Jonathan's gaze moved to Dave and hardened.

"Hey are you OK April?" He asked

"Yea I think so" she replied looking at him.

She turned to look back at Johnathan but he wasn't standing there anymore.
